(110 ILCS 805/3-29.27)
    Sec. 3-29.27. Enrollment reporting.
    (a) Annually, on or before October 1, each board shall report to the State Board all of the following student enrollment data:
        (1) The number of students enrolled at the start of
    
the previous academic year.
        (2) The number of students enrolled full time at the
    
start of the previous academic year.
        (3) The number of students enrolled at the start of
    
the current academic year.
        (4) The number of students enrolled full time at the
    
start of the current academic year.
        (5) The number of students enrolled in online
    
learning at the start of the previous academic year.
        (6) The number of students enrolled in in-person
    
learning at the start of the previous academic year.
        (7) The number of students enrolled in online
    
learning at the start of the current academic year.
        (8) The number of students enrolled in in-person
    
learning at the start of the current academic year.
        (9) The rolling average number of students enrolled
    
over the previous 5 academic years.
    (b) The State Board shall post the student enrollment data reported under subsection (a) on its Internet website.
(Source: P.A. 103-1020, eff. 8-9-24; 104-417, eff. 8-15-25.)
